  1. Tadeusz Borowski was a Polish writer and journalist who survived Auschwitz and wrote about his experiences in poetry and prose. He was a controversial figure in post-war Poland, accused of being nihilistic and amoral, but also praised for his realism and courage.

This Way for the Gas, Ladies and Gentlemen, also known as Ladies and Gentlemen, to the Gas Chamber, is a collection of short stories by Tadeusz Borowski, which were inspired by the author's concentration camp experience.
